  • Abstract
    The authors consider the use of biorthogonal wavelets for baseband waveform coding in traditional BPSK and and PSK digital communication systems. Biorthogonal wavelets can be designed to give better spectral characteristics than orthogonal wavelets. Numerical results for power bandwidth and bandwidth efficiency are given as evidence. A new configuration for the receiver is also presented, where the traditional matched filter is replaced by a filter based on biorthogonal waveforms. The proposed codec is shown to conserve bandwidth at the expense of bit error rate
